	unix: Show number of pending scm files of receive queue in fdinfo
Unix sockets like a block box. You never know what is stored there: there may be a file descriptor holding a mount or a block device, or there may be whole universes with namespaces, sockets with receive queues full of sockets etc. The patch adds a little debug and accounts number of files (not recursive), which is in receive queue of a unix socket. Sometimes this is useful to determine, that socket should be investigated or which task should be killed to put reference counter on a resourse. v2: Pass correct argument to lockdep Signed-off-by: Kirill Tkhai <ktkhai@virtuozzo.com> Signed-off-by: David S.
